In a compressed work week, employees work full-time hours however on fewer days, similar to 4 10-hour days as an alternative of 5 8-hour days. Additionally, offering part-time roles or reduced hours could be a type of flexibility. This mannequin caters to those who can’t decide to full-time positions for numerous causes like schooling, family commitments, or private projects.
This association enhances work-life balance by offering higher management over one’s schedule. In 2021, Microsoft applied a “hybrid workplace” model, permitting staff to work from home as a lot as 50% of the time or extra with manager approval. This coverage was designed to offer workers more management over their schedules while guaranteeing that the company’s productivity and collaboration goals had been met. One of the important thing issues with flexible work is the method to preserve effective communication and collaboration. Teams that work remotely or on staggered schedules may miss out on the spontaneous interactions and fast problem-solving that often happen in conventional office environments. To mitigate this, firms must spend cash on tools and techniques that promote digital collaboration with out compromising the move of data.

Contract work includes individuals being hired for a selected project or period, often with a clear finish date. This sort of flexibility permits firms to herald specialized abilities for short-term needs with out committing to long-term employment. For instance, a software program growth company may rent a contract developer to complete a selected project, allowing them to scale their workforce based on demand. Contract work could be interesting for professionals in search of variety of their careers or those who prefer to work on a project foundation.
